![]() ![]() ![]() Scree slopes and cliffs around the islands host enormous nesting colonies of seabirds such as guillemots, dovekies, and kittiwakes. Polar bears and other quintessential High Arctic wildlife-such as walruses and some rare whale species-can be spotted anytime, anywhere in and around Franz Josef Land. The archipelago, part of the Russian Arctic National Park since 2012, is a nature sanctuary. The site is well preserved.Experiences you'll have Cruise to Franz Josef Land It was the first soviet research base and the northernmost one in the world. The station was in function from 1929 to 1959. We may visit an abandoned polar station at Tikhaya Bay on Hooker Island. Arctic foxes are also frequent guests here. The towering cliffs at the southern part of Cape Flora are home for the huge sea birds colony. Several monuments and crosses bear witness of these historical events.Īpart from the historic sites Cape Flora is famous for its thick carpets of mosses of deep red, green and yellow. Cape Flora is also the place where the memorable encounter of Jackson and Nansen took place. The members of this expedition had made a great contribution to the exploration of the archipelago. For 3 years - from 1894 to 1897 - the base of Frederick George Jackson British Expedition was placed at the area. Here Leigh Smith and his crew had to spend 10 months after their steam yacht Eira had been crushed by ice and sunk near the coast. We hope to go on discovering the history of Arctic Exploration at Cape Flora, Northbrook Island. ![]()
